Freescale MCF52236CAF50

тел. +7(499)347-04-82
Описание Freescale MCF52236CAF50
Конечно. Вот подробное описание микроконтроллера Freescale (ныне NXP) MCF52236CAF50, его технические характеристики, парт-номера и совместимые модели.
Общее описание
Микроконтроллер MCF52236CAF50 принадлежит к семейству MCF5223x компании Freescale Semiconductor (которая была приобретена NXP Semiconductors в 2015 году). Это 32-битный микроконтроллер, построенный на основе высокопроизводительного ядра ColdFire V2 с архитектурой RISC.
Данное семейство ориентировано на применение в сетевых и коммуникационных устройствах, промышленной автоматизации, системах контроля доступа, а также в любых приложениях, требующих наличия встроенного Ethernet-контроллера и большого объема памяти.
Ключевой особенностью MCF52236 является интегрированный 10/100 Fast Ethernet Controller (FEC), что делает его отличным выбором для создания connected-устройств. Он сочетает высокую производительность вычислений с богатым набором периферийных интерфейсов.
Технические характеристики
Вот основные технические характеристики для модели MCF52236CAF50:
- Архитектура: 32-битная
- Ядро: ColdFire V2
- Тактовая частота: До 80 MHz (номинальная для данной модели)
- Производительность: ~ 76 Dhrystone MIPS (при 80 МГц)
- Объем памяти:
- Флэш-память: 512 КБ
- ОЗУ (SRAM): 64 КБ
- Периферийные интерфейсы:
- Ethernet: 10/100 Мбит/с Fast Ethernet Controller (FEC) с MII/RMII интерфейсом.
- USB: Контроллер USB 2.0 Full-Speed (12 Мбит/с) со встроенным трансивером (Device/Host/Opt).
- Последовательные интерфейсы: 3x UART, 2x SPI (Serial Peripheral Interface), I2C (Inter-Integrated Circuit).
- Таймеры: Программируемый интервальный таймер (PIT), модуль периодического прерывающего таймера (PIT), Watchdog таймер.
- Аналогово-цифровой преобразователь (АЦП): 16-канальный 12-битный АЦП.
- Модуль широтно-импульсной модуляции (ШИМ): 4 канала выхода ШИМ.
- Контроллер прерываний: Векторный контроллер прерываний (VIC).
- Порты ввода/вывода (GPIO): До 91 общего порта ввода/вывода.
- Системные функции:
- Встроенный генератор тактовой частоты.
- Модуль контроля питания (PMC).
- Детектор сбоя питания.
- Напряжение питания: 3.0 В - 3.6 В
- Температурный диапазон: Промышленный (-40°C до +85°C)
- Корпус: LQFP-64 (Low-Profile Quad Flat Package), размер 10x10 мм.
Парт-номера (Part Numbers) и маркировка
Полное обозначение микросхемы следует стандартной для Freescale/NXP номенклатуре:
- MCF52236CAF50 — это полный парт-номер.
- MCF — семейство ColdFire.
- 52236 — номер модели/семейства.
- C — версия ядра или ревизия.
- A — температурный диапазон (Industrial, -40°C to +85°C).
- F — обозначение корпуса (LQFP-64).
- 50 — максимальная тактовая частота (50 MHz * 1.6 = 80 MHz внутренней частоты ядра).
На самой микросхеме вы можете увидеть укороченную маркировку, например:
52236CAF50
или
MCF52236
CAF50
Совместимые модели и аналоги (внутри семейства)
Семейство MCF5223x включает несколько моделей с разным объемом памяти и набором периферии. Модели являются пин-в-пин и программно совместимыми в рамках одного корпуса, что позволяет легко масштабировать проект.
Сравнение с другими членами семейства (в корпусе LQFP-64):
| Модель | Память (Флэш / ОЗУ) | USB | Ethernet | АЦП | Совместимость с MCF52236CAF50 | | :--- | :--- | :--- | :--- | :--- | :--- | | MCF52233CAF50 | 256 КБ / 32 КБ | Есть | Есть | 12-бит, 16-канал | Прямой аналог с меньшей памятью | | MCF52234CAF50 | 256 КБ / 32 КБ | Есть | Есть | 12-бит, 16-канал | Аналогичен 52233 | | MCF52235CAF50 | 512 КБ / 64 КБ | Нет | Есть | 12-бит, 16-канал | Совместим, но без USB | | MCF52236CAF50 | 512 КБ / 64 КБ | Есть | Есть | 12-бит, 16-канал | Базовая модель | | MCF52223CAF50 | 128 КБ / 16 КБ | Нет | Нет | 12-бит, 16-канал | Совместим по выводам, но без сетевых интерфейсов |
Вывод по совместимости:
- MCF52233 и MCF52234 — являются прямыми аналогами с половинным объемом памяти. Идеальная замена, если ресурсов 52236 избыточно.
- MCF52235 — имеет такой же объем памяти, но лишен USB-контроллера. Подходит, если этот интерфейс не используется в проекте.
- Модели с другими суффиксами корпуса (например, MCF52236BМ50 в корпусе MAPBGA-64) не являются совместимыми по распиновке, но сохраняют программную совместимость.
Примечание о статусе продукции
Важно отметить, что семейство ColdFire V2, включая MCF52236, относится к устаревшей продукции (End-of-Life). NXP активно продвигает и рекомендует для новых разработок свои более современные и энергоэффективные платформы:
- Kinetis KE系列 (на ядре ARM Cortex-M): например, Kinetis KE1xZ, которые также имеют Ethernet и USB.
- i.MX RT系列 (кроссоверы на ядрах ARM Cortex-M7/M33): обеспечивают гораздо более высокую производительность.
Перед началом нового проекта настоятельно рекомендуется рассмотреть эти современные альтернативы от NXP. MCF52236CAF50 сейчас применяется преимущественно в поддержке уже существующих продуктов и ремонте.